For this step, you will need the following parts:
First, insert the Black Motor (FBX-14) through the front left motor shaft hole on the chassis.
Then, secure this motor to the chassis using six M3x6mm Allen Screws (FBX-21). Be sure to place Washers (FBX-28) between each of the screws. Reference the following diagram for motor placement:
Make sure that the screws have a snug fit-- Do not over-tighten the screws! This can cause issues when driving the robot later on.
Next, slide the White Motor (FBX-14) next to the Black Motor we just installed, making sure that the shaft of the white motor slides through the front right cutout of the chassis as shown here:
Secure this motor to the chassis using six M3x6mm Allen Screws (FBX-21). Be sure to place Washers (FBX-28) between each of the screws.
Now, for both motors, pull the motor's wires either through the chassis or from the rear of the chassis, so that the wires can reach the plugs on the PCB board. Do not plug anything in just yet.
Repeat these motor installation steps to install the back left and right motors. Reference the following diagrams to help you with motor placement.
